“Christian Music Videos” is my absolute favorite series to create. The first step is to choose what music videos will air in the episode. Think about it... out of hundreds of awesome videos to choose from, I get to pick which five or six will air in a given episode. I usually choose a couple of videos that I really like. Then I may choose one or two that haven’t been seen in a while. Then, if I’m lucky, I can include a brand new video as the CMV video debut for the week. After I choose the videos, I time the show out to make sure it comes in at exactly 28 minutes 30 seconds. Next, I choose a topic for the episode. I think about what God has revealed to me lately, or what has been on my heart. I admit, some times, I just search the bible for whatever topic God will point out to me, and do an episode around that. Every now and then, Katie will

!

develop an episode which is also cool because I get to learn what God is teaching her. Also, it is nice to see what is new in her life and socialize a little before we shoot the show. Recording an episode of CMV is amazingly easy. Katie does a wonderful job, and I’ve done it enough times that I feel comfortable enough to get it in one or two takes. It takes about 15 minutes to shoot an episode. The most difficult decision is where we will be recording the episode! Then the editing. I love editing. It takes me about an hour to edit an episode of CMV. Afterwards, I get to watch it back to make sure I didn’t make any mistakes as I dub copies for television stations. Sometimes I’m find myself singing with the videos or even dancing in my chair! Now can you see why this is my favorite show to make?

I stumbled across “The Wartleys” while doing a search on Vimeo. Great work! I do some animation using characters and backgrounds from Cartoon Solutions, too. But, I noticed something in your cartoons that I can't seem to accomplish in mine. I use Anime Studio Pro for my work, and the backgrounds I purchased from Cartoon Solutions only have one camera angle for ASP. You seem to have multiple angles with every background. Did you create those extra views yourself? Do you use Anime Studio Pro or are you using Flash? I'm hoping you can tell me how to get extra angles out of my backgrounds that I didn't even know existed. Thanks for any advice you can offer. -Ken Hi Ken, thanks for watching "The Wartleys"! I certainly understand what you're talking about with the limitations of Cartoon Solutions single angle

view. There are two things I did. 1) I recruited help from others who were more talented than myself in creating art and graphic backgrounds for me. So I gave them the original and asked if they could make alternate angles for me. 2) I did some modifications of my own on Cartoon Solution's backgrounds. In Photoshop, I was able to take elements from other backgrounds and mix them with the one's I needed. I modified props, backgrounds and even created a few original props of my own. I don't consider myself an artist, so the stuff I made is mostly modifications of what I purchased. Hope that helps. -David Hello my name is Jay.
